Transducer motor/generator assembly
First Claim
1. An electromagnetic transducer comprising:
- (a) a magnet assembly including at least one magnet having an axial magnetization;
the magnet assembly including first and second opposed outer pole faces and a magnetic field that emanates radially outwardly in a direction transverse to the axial magnetization; and
(b) a conductive drive coil having an outer size and an inner size;
the coil having a height dimension and a width dimension, the width dimension being defined as the distance between the coil'"'"'s inner and outer sizes;
the drive coil'"'"'s width dimension being at least as great as the height dimension;
the drive coil being located in the radially emanating magnetic field of the magnet assembly;
a space existing between the at least one magnet and the drive coil so that during use the drive coil is not in physical contact with the at least one magnet;
the drive coil moving along an excursion path, at least a portion of the excursion path being located between the first and second outer pole faces;
wherein, as assembled, the drive coil is mounted in close proximity to the magnet assembly such that relative axial motion may occur between them during use;
wherein during use as a motor, an electric current is supplied to the coil, causing the coil and the magnets to move relative to one another; and
wherein during use as a generator, external physical movement of the drive coil relative to the magnets causes production of a corresponding electric current in the drive coil.

Abstract
An electromagnetic transducer is described including a magnet assembly and a conductive drive coil. The magnet assembly provides an emanating magnetic field within which the drive coil is located. The drive coil is a flat ring coil having a width that is equal to or greater than its height. As assembled, the drive coil is mounted in close proximity to the magnet assembly such that relative axial motion may occur between them during use. In one embodiment, the magnet assembly includes two permanent disc magnets having axial magnetizations and being oriented with like poles facing one another to produce a radially emanating magnetic field. In another embodiment, the magnet assembly includes a pair of axially magnetized permanent ring magnets also oriented with like poles facing one another.

32. An electromagnetic transducer comprising:
-
(a) a magnet assembly including first and second disc magnets having axial magnetizations;
the magnets being positioned coaxially with like pole faces oriented toward one another;
the magnet assembly thereby forming a magnetic field that emanates radially outwardly in a direction transverse to the axial magnetization;
the magnets having a maximum outer diameter size at the location of the outwardly emanating transverse magnetic field; and
(b) a conductive drive coil having an outer diameter size and an inner diameter size, the drive coil'"'"'s inner diameter size being larger than the maximum outer diameter size of the first and second magnets;
the conductive coil being located outward of the first and second disc magnets, within the outwardly emanating transverse magnetic field;
a space existing between the magnets and the drive coil so that during use the drive coil is not in physical contact with the magnets;
the coil having a height dimension and a width dimension, the width dimension being defined as the distance between the coil'"'"'s inner and outer diameter sizes, the width dimension being at least as great as the height dimension;
wherein, as assembled, the drive coil is mounted in close proximity to the magnet assembly such that relative axial motion may occur between them during use.
